Output e3d4fe381b0588095c5e1f6fa439c2938515b12060f2db9940964e5949782cc4:1

value
307988538
script pubkey
OP_0 OP_PUSHBYTES_20 573762d75a2d0368ba3caf879a7fdab21172070f
address
bc1q2umk946695pk3w3u47re5l76kgghypc09nts9u
transaction
e3d4fe381b0588095c5e1f6fa439c2938515b12060f2db9940964e5949782cc4